Supplies you will need for crocheting opossum patterns.

You will need the following crochet supplies for crocheting using the opossum patterns:

  • Yarn (most patterns will recommend the cotton and acrylic yarn).
  • Crochet Hook (use the hook size a little smaller than you will use for the same weight of yarn)
  • Polyester fiberfill stuffing
  • Stitch markers (a great thing to keep track of stitches while following a pattern)
  • Safety eyes
  • Yarn needle

Crochet Easy C2c Opossum Pattern

Crochet Easy C2c Opossum Pattern

Uses: Add some fun to any project with our Crochet Easy C2c Opossum Pattern. This pattern is the perfect way to add that extra touch of personality just in time for holiday gifts and parties!
Materials:
Worsted weight yarn
4mm Crochet hook
Making:
The pattern uses a special corner-to-corner (C2C) technique, starting in the bottom right corner and ending in the top left corner. You’ll be working on diagonal rows, making ‘squares’. This technique is perfect for beginners as it offers simplicity with a hint of challenge.
